Brucie is a diminutive of the name Bruce, which is of Scottish origin and means 'from the bruach,' referring to a fortified place by a riverbank. This name was popularized by legendary figures like Bruce Lee, the martial artist actor, and Bruce Springsteen, the American rock musician. It is often associated with strength, courage, and charisma due to its notable bearers. Brucie can be spelled in various ways, such as Brucy or Bruci, but it typically sounds like 'brOO-see.'
"Brucie is not a popular name; only 27 babies were named Brucie between 1915 and 1930."
